Handover: StockPilot restock planner, from Deyan to Marit. Service plans vending-machine refills for the Kelvane fleet. Auth is service-token only; rotation handled by the Quorvo sidecar. No PII stored; route data is synthetic until launch. Audit logging ships to the Brindle sink, 30-day retention. Please review the flags below before sign-off. Current production configuration follows.

deployment values, tawif-kageg:
zorael:
  log_level: debug
  metrics_host: metrics.zorael.qorvelsys.internal
  pin: 3988
  pool_size: 32

## Ticket: Signature check failing on payments integration tests

For the weekly sync — the Larkpay integration suite keeps flaking on the signature verification step, maybe one run in five. It's not the tests themselves; the verifier occasionally grabs a stale artifact from the Bramblecache mirror before the signed one lands. Retry usually fixes it, which is how nobody noticed for two weeks. To reproduce locally, verify the test artifact against the key below.

rollout seal: bky6_qeu2kf

Meeting notes — Offsite Tape Rotation, Thornquay Data Services

Attendees agreed the weekly backup tape rotation to the Ellmere vault resumes Thursday. Dispatch desk to schedule the armored van for the 14:00 slot, as the vault closes access at 16:30 sharp. Tapes travel in the sealed grey case only; the red transit case is retired after last month's hinge failure. Log seal numbers before departure and confirm them on return. Dispatch should note the confidential hand-over instruction recorded immediately below.

drop instructions, hahip-badug: the quenox ralath courier leaves the kaseth fraiel rusiel tameth belys istdor ralion giliel ledger at gate 7830 under passcode 165413

Postmortem timeline — PanGauge recipe scaler. 09:14 rounding bug shipped in unit-conversion patch; 09:31 first report of tripled yeast quantities; 09:55 rollback initiated by Marisol; 10:02 traffic stable. Root cause: float coercion in the fraction parser. Fix verified in staging by the Oakbridge crew. The offending build is identified below.

session token of kahag-bawip = htk6_729d08